Abstract

The utility model discloses a connection structure for a base of an automobile shock absorber, which resolves the problems that a bushing of an existing connection structure for the base is poor in utilization stability and short in service life and accordingly influences the working stability of the shock absorber. The connection structure for the base of the automobile shock absorber structurally comprises a base and a hanging ring which are connected with each other, wherein a cavity is arranged in the hanging ring, the two ends of the cavity are in expanded pipe shapes, and a bushing is arranged in the cavity. The connection structure for the base of the automobile shock absorber is characterized in that the bushing is in a single-body structure, the middle position of the peripheral surface of the bushing is provided with an annular V-shaped groove, and the lateral side of the V-shaped groove is clung to the inner surface of the cavity in the hanging ring.

Description

Automobile absorber base connecting structure
Technical field
The utility model relates to a kind of automobile absorber, relates in particular to a kind of connecting structure of automobile absorber upper bed-plate.
Background technique
Automobile absorber plays an important role to the smooth-going travelling comfort of travelling and driving of vehicle as the damping components and parts in the automobile suspension system.After automobile absorber was mounted on the automobile, the base of vibration damper need connect with the corresponding part on the automobile is movable.For slowing down vibration damper suffered impact force in the running process, generally also be provided with rubber bushing in the connecting structure on the vibration damper base.
In the Chinese utility model patent (patent No.: 200420058147.8) disclose a kind of car rear shock absorber, related to the improvement of car rear shock absorber spring-loaded structure.Comprise fuel tank, an end is located at the connecting rod in the fuel tank, is placed in the spring on the fuel tank and is connected in suspension ring on the fuel tank base, is provided with dust cover between connecting rod and fuel tank, and described spring right-hand member is provided with spring seat, and described spring seat is welded on the fuel tank.It is unreliable to have solved spring seat and fuel tank adhesive strength that prior art exists, if the distortion of bulging position can cause the suspension part to deviate from, the bulging mould and die accuracy is had relatively high expectations, and makes difficulty, the equivalent transmission of suffered external force, problem such as the vibration damper working condition is relatively poor.It has spring seat and the fuel tank adhesive strength is reliable, can improve the working environment of vibration damper, and the frock cost is low, operates easily during the assembling of suspension part, for ease of maintenaince waits characteristics.
Just be provided with rubber bushing in the suspension ring on this car rear shock absorber, but this lining generally is the split-type structural shown in Figure of description 1, it is to be made of two and half linings, and this two and half lining is in the two ends of suspension ring cavity are inserted into this cavity.Though the lining of split-type structural is convenient to assembling, but under the actual conditions of vibration damper, half lining can slide towards the axial outside of cavity, and can not limit the position of half lining in cavity fully with the joining parts of suspension ring, if half hub sections skids off the outer rear flank of cavity, it is big that radial clearance between lining and the cavity becomes, and can not guarantee the working life of lining, and can have influence on the working life of the working stability and the vibration damper of vibration damper.
Summary of the invention
For overcoming above-mentioned defective, the utility model technical issues that need to address are: a kind of automobile absorber base connecting structure is provided, and it can make the rubber bushing of being located in the suspension ring very stably remain in the suspension ring cavity, can significantly improve the working life of rubber bushing.
For solving described technical problem, the technological scheme that the utility model adopted: a kind of automobile absorber base connecting structure, comprise the base and the suspension ring that link together, be provided with cavity in the suspension ring, the two ends of this cavity are the enlarging shape, are provided with lining in the cavity, it is characterized in that, described lining is a monomer structure, and the medium position place of lining outer circumferential face is provided with the ring-type V-shaped groove, and the internal surface of the side of this V-shaped groove and suspension ring inner cavity fits.The two ends of cavity are the enlarging shape, are meant that cavity is greater than the diameter of cavity at the medium position place at the diameter at two ends places, and cavity is approximate to be trumpet-shaped chamber in midair by two and to constitute.When realizing the assembling of rubber bushing and suspension ring inner cavity, lining need deform and just can be embedded in this cavity, and after lining was loaded in this cavity, lining can stably remain in this cavity.
As preferably, the two ends of described lining all are circular cone shape, and their little head end stretches out toward the outer side.The two ends of lining are circular cone shape, and the outer circumferential face at its two ends is the butt conical surface, and this has made things convenient for assembling lining in the past suspension ring cavity.
Compared with prior art, the beneficial effects of the utility model are embodied in:
Because lining is a unitary structure, and the cavity shape in the suspension ring, the medium position place of lining outer circumferential face is provided with the ring-type V-shaped groove in addition, after lining is mounted in this cavity, can very stably remain in the suspension ring cavity, be difficult for taking place loosening phenomenon between lining and the suspension ring, can not produce bigger destruction with the joining parts of suspension ring, thereby effectively guarantee the working life of lining lining.Lining can stably apply elastic reactance to vibration damper, has guaranteed the service behaviour of vibration damper, also can effectively improve the working life of vibration damper.

Embodiment
The utility model automobile absorber base connecting structure comprises base 2 and suspension ring 4, base 2 be with vibration damper in fuel tank 1 weld together, suspension ring 4 are connected as a single entity with base 2, are provided with cavity 5 in suspension ring 4, this cavity 5 is used to assemble rubber bushing 6.
The two ends of described cavity 5 are the enlarging shape, and the diameter at cavity 5 two ends is greater than the diameter at its medium position place.Lining 6 is a monomer structure, and the medium position place of lining 6 outer circumferential faces is provided with the ring-type V-shaped groove, and after lining 6 was mounted in the cavity 5, the internal surface of the side of V-shaped groove and cavity 5 fitted on the lining 6.For making things convenient for the assembling of lining 6, the two ends of lining 6 are circular cone shape, and their little head end stretches out toward the outer side, and the outer circumferential face at lining 6 two ends is a frusto-conical face.
And the lining that is assembled in the existing automobile absorber base connecting structure is a split-type structural, it is to be made of two and half linings 3, half lining 3 is plugged in this cavity 5 from the two ends oral area of suspension ring 4 inner cavities 5, and this lining stability in use is poor, can not guarantee working life.
